We have funded a guide for advisers helping people with discrimination in the welfare benefits system.

It covers:

  • examples of discrimination cases within the welfare benefits system
  • how the law can help  
  • how you can get further help

The aim of this resource is to help you use equality and human rights legislation effectively when providing advice.
